What is our response when we run into metaphorical walls in our lives? Do we throw in the towel? Or do we rise up like Joshua and his army in obedience to God and believe if the Lord promised to give us the land, then it will be ours?
After Moses died, Joshua led the Israelites across the Jordan River and brought the Ark of the Covenant into the promised land. Once there they faced a battle for Jericho - a city well defended with high walls. Joshua instructed Israel to let the Ark of God’s Presence lead them, along with the musicians, and march around the walls of the city of Jericho for six days. On the seventh day he instructed the people to yell and the trumpets to sound! The blast destroyed the walls and Israel won the victory that day.
Joshua trusted the Lord for a divinely inspired strategy to deliver his people and God revealed His great wisdom to break through the city’s walls.
We, too, can expect God’s faithfulness in our lives, whether we are in unfamiliar territory, in front of a situation that looks daunting, or anything we think can stop us from doing what God has called us to do. We can be certain that the Lord will lead us, grant us heaven’s strategy and set us up for victory!

Key Steps to Overcoming Obstacles
The next time you face a wall in your life:
- Pause in prayer, asking Him for wisdom and strategy. Listen for what the Lord is saying.
- Be willing to be unconventional at times as you follow His leading, and not rely on human reasoning and understanding.
- Remember, faith is spelled: R.I.S.K
- Obey in faith!
- Trust Him with the outcomes - sometimes success and victory looks different in His eyes than the world's point of view.
